OER and Open Source Models

By Stephen Downes - Stephen's Web. OER and Open Source Models
Stephen Carson, replying to David Wiley: "Educational systems don't run on the same operating system, and often don't share the same protocols, so it's difficult and unwise to try to converge on a single solution." Intuitively, he writes, our sense of "success" points to large audiences (there's that 'measuring success' meme again) but this may not be appropriate for Open Educational Resources. I think it raises an interesting question: has teaching remained a cottage industry, despite the industrialization of everything else around it, because it had to. More...
